A beautifully presented two-bedroom mid-terraced character home offering a charming mix of period features and modern comforts. The property features a cosy lounge with a wood-burning stove, a spacious dining area, fitted kitchen, cloakroom, enclosed rear garden, and allocated parking. Ideally located just 2 miles from Downham Market town centre and train station, offering excellent access to London via Cambridge.
